How Much Does an AI Governance / Model Risk / Agent Security Cost in 2026?

For a mid-market company, plan $330K$1.1M in year-1 cash — software $180K$510K/yr plus implementation $150K$540K — based on Tekplanit's benchmark database of 36 system types and 221 vendor records. Smaller companies typically plan $116K$368K and enterprises $1.2M$3.7M in year-1 cash. These are planning ranges, not quotes.

What does an AI Governance / Model Risk / Agent Security cost by company size?

These planning benchmarks show typical ranges across the three company-size tiers in Tekplanit's database. Figures are annual software, one-time implementation, blended year-1 cash, and estimated annual internal operating cost — not quotes.

Company sizeAnnual softwareImplementationYear-1 cashEst. annual internal ops
SmallUnder ~500 employees$63K$179K$53K$189K$116K$368K$13K
Mid-Market~500–5,000 employees$180K$510K$150K$540K$330K$1.1M$36K
Enterprise5,000+ employees$630K$1.8M$525K$1.9M$1.2M$3.7M$126K

What drives the cost of an AI Governance / Model Risk / Agent Security?

  • Pricing unit. AI Governance / Model Risk / Agent Security vendors typically price by model, application, agent, user or enterprise, so your cost scales with those drivers more than with headcount alone.
  • Buying archetype. This is an Enterprise SaaS purchase, which shapes list transparency, discounting room, and how much of the budget is services versus subscription.
  • Implementation multiple. Implementation commonly runs 0.5×–1.8× of annual software (typically 1×), covering configuration, integration, data migration, and change management.
  • Internal team. Plan roughly 1 FTE of internal ownership to run and evolve the system after go-live — a real, recurring cost that many budgets miss.
  • Refresh cadence. Expect a Monthly cadence of releases and reviews, which affects testing and internal-ops effort over time.
  • Evaluation criteria. The factors that most move price and fit here: Inventory; policy; evals; evidence; regulatory mapping; agent controls.

How much can you negotiate off an AI Governance / Model Risk / Agent Security?

Conservative
10%
off software
Typical
20%
off software
Aggressive
30%
off software

Discount levers. Competitive process; multi-product; volume; renewal timing.

Give-gets. Vendors typically trade concessions for Multi-year term; committed volume; reference; payment timing.

Buying window. Several AI Governance / Model Risk / Agent Security vendors have fiscal year-ends around June. Starting negotiations 60–90 days ahead of a renewal or a vendor's quarter-end — only when the deal is genuinely ready — tends to open the most room.

These are planning heuristics, not guaranteed outcomes; actual discounts depend on scope, competition, and timing.
